Jack Daniels 800 Charts & Explanation Tuesday Evening Workouts Jack Daniels 800s Chart. After 11 weeks of lactate threshold training on Tuesdays you’re ready to move to intervals. The Tuesday night workouts beginning next Tuesday, March 27th through May 22nd are all 800 meter distances with 400 meter recovery jog.

Jack Daniels introduced his training plans in 1998, and he has been called "the world's greatest coach" by runner's world. Jack Daniels introduced the concept of specifying training paces based on fitness, and measuring fitness based on race performance, something other plans, including FIRST have built on. Jack Daniels VDOT and Training Charts . Jack Daniels has made a science of Oxygen efficiency a science in his book Daniels Running Formula. He has popularized the concept of VO2 Max – the Maximum sustained Volume of Oxygen used to create energy. The faster a runner can go, the greater the amount of Oxygen they are able to process.
